Four Maoist militia members arrested in Vizag

January 26, 2015 12:00 am | Updated 05:46 am IST - VISAKHAPATNAM:

Four key CPI (Maoist) militia members were arrested by the Visakhapatnam Police on Saturday for their involvement in the recent case of arson at an ashram in Agency area.

The militia members destroyed the ashram of Simhachalam, the survivor in the Veeravaram incident.

Arson case

The arrested militia members are: Kotari Laxmaiah (35), (auto driver and kirana shop dealer), Kotari Venkata Raju (25), Seendri Appala Raju (29) and Korra Chittibabu (60). Three of them are hailing from Anarba village, while the fourth one is from Thadaveedhi of G. Madugula mandal.

They allegedly provided logistic support in the case and supplied fuel which was used to burn the ashram and the excavator, Officer on Special Duty (Operations) Vishal Gunni told the media at Narsipatnam on Sunday.

The arrested had also participated in the snatching of nomination papers at Nurmathi and Boithili during panchayat elections last year. With the arrest of these four members, the militia network of the Maoists has taken a beating in this area. “We have zeroed in on a few more militia members, who are active in the area, and after investigation, they shall be arrested in near future,” Mr. Vishal Gunni said.
